Even if he didn’t play a down of football for Georgia this season, inside linebacker Nakobe Dean played a part in Georgia winning its second consecutive national championship.

He helped create the standard that which Georgia linebackers Jamon Dumas-Johnson and Smael Mondon must uphold. Those two did, leading the team in tackles in their first season as starters for Georgia.

As the confetti rained down in SoFi Stadium, Dean couldn’t help but smile, a mixture of pride and happiness for his Georgia brothers.
